The Problem With Bed Bug Infestations In Nassau County Offices
Do you know that bed bugs can infest an office space? It's true. And bed bugs don't just feed at night. They will feed during the day if nighttime feeding isn't an option. All that is required is a dark space. When employees work in the early morning or late into the evening, they present the opportunity for bed bugs to get the blood meals they need in order to survive. When employees work in dark spaces such as a video editing room or a photo darkroom, these can present an opportunity for bed bugs to infest the office. It is also possible for bed bugs to get into a couch and bite while someone sits on that couch during a meeting. All a bed bug needs is protection from the light and 10 minutes to attach to the skin. This is why bed bugs can be a problem in office spaces. Let's take a look at how you can address the problem of bed bugs in your Nassau County office. DIY Bed Bug Prevention
If you prefer to handle bed bug detection yourself, it is important to know what bed bugs look like and what signs bed bugs provide.
What do bed bugs look like?
A bed bug is between 1 mm and 4.5 mm in length. All bed bugs have six legs, three body parts, and a shape that looks like an apple seed.
- Immature nymphs are pale in coloration. If fed, its abdomen will be red. If unfed, it may be pale or black.
- Nymphs are tan in coloration. If fed, its abdomen will be red. If unfed, you should see black in its abdomen.
- Adult bed bugs are a rusty-brown coloration. If fed, the bug may appear to be redder. If unfed, the bug may appear to be black. The abdomen of a bed bug makes up the majority of its size.
